Q: A device got stuck on the beta firmware channel — how do I move it back to stable?

A: Happens more than you'd think. Channel assignment on Pebbleworth devices is sticky until the next check-in, so forcing a channel switch won't take effect until the device phones home (usually within six hours). Don't push a stable build manually over beta; version skew can brick the bootloader. The safe reassignment procedure is documented on the internal page below.

runbook for yageg-tafop: https://superset.merlaqnet.local/deploy/projects/issue/display/repo/projects/ticket/e6ac41f4bf7bc116ee61994c

Welcome aboard. The Lanternfall platform manages database sessions through a central pooler called Relayhold. Each service checks out a connection, runs its transaction, and must return it promptly — leaked connections are the top cause of our evening saturation alerts. Pool size is capped at 40 per service; do not raise this without approval from the platform group. When testing pooler metrics locally, you'll query the Relayhold stats endpoint, which requires authentication. Authenticate each request with the bearer token below.

login token, yajeg-fawif: eyJhbGciOiJIUzI1NiIsInR5cCI6IkpXVCJ9.eyJzdWIiOiIEdPQYnZXaZIn0.HSRTnYZBx0Qc

Hi all — quick note from the front desk here at Marrowgate. If you lose your badge, tell us straight away so we can deactivate it, then fill in the replacement form at reception. While you wait for the new badge, you can use the temporary entry code below.

badge for tahog-kagaf: bdg-KV-0

### Capacity note: Pinloft autocomplete widget

Quick one for the sync: autocomplete traffic on the Pinloft address widget roughly doubles during checkout promos, and we're currently absorbing it with headroom to spare — but barely. Each keystroke fans out to the suggester, so debounce and cache settings matter more than raw instance count. Before we add nodes, let's squeeze the client-side knobs; that bought us 30% last quarter. Proposing we review the current values together, listed below for reference.

tuning constants:
QUOTAS = {
    "oliwyn": 10,
    "oliix": 2,
}